Ooredoo reports MVR 166 million profit in Q1 2025

Ooredoo has reported a profit of MVR 166 million for the first quarter of 2025, according to the company’s latest financial statements marking a 2.5 percent increase compared to the same period last year.
Total revenue for the quarter stood at MVR 547 million, representing a slight decline of 1 percent compared to MVR 554 million recorded in Q1 2024. This dip is primarily attributed to a reduction in income from mobile services, which saw a decrease from MVR 430 million in the first quarter of 2024 to MVR 411 million in the corresponding period this year.
Nevertheless, the company recorded growth in other areas. Revenue from fixed broadband services increased by 8 percent, rising from MVR 124 million in Q1 2024 to MVR 135 million in Q1 2025. Ooredoo continues to generate income primarily from two key segments: mobile services and its portfolio of fixed-line, broadband internet, and enterprise solutions.
During the first three months of 2025, Ooredoo introduced a series of new products and services aimed at expanding its market presence and enhancing customer engagement. Notably, the company has extended its 5G network coverage to reach 80 per cent of the population. In addition, Ooredoo launched Samsung ESIMS smartwatches and implemented various marketing campaigns during the month of Ramadan.
